The dining room has a Currey and Company chandelier with frosted glass beads. The custom drapery's printed fabric inspired the wall color. This was the most formal yet still rustic room in the home. The recessed arch eventually housed a large paneled mirror over the buffet.

A savvy upgrade of a 1930’s fishing shack on Tomales Bay in Inverness.
The 700-square-foot rental cabin is envisioned as a cozy gentleman’s fishing cabin, reflecting the area’s nautical history, built to fit the context of its surroundings. The cottage is meant to feel like a snapshot in time, where bird watching and reading trump television and technology.

The owners of this traditional rambler in Reston wanted to open up their main living areas to create a more contemporary feel in their home. Walls were removed from the previously compartmentalized kitchen and living rooms. Ceilings were raised and kept intact by installing custom metal collar ties.
Hickory cabinets were selected to provide a rustic vibe in the kitchen. Dark Silestone countertops with a leather finish create a harmonious connection with the contemporary family areas. A modern fireplace and gorgeous chrome chandelier are striking focal points against the cobalt blue accent walls.
